Two teams that played twice and made for one of East Texas' best games in 2012 meet again in a key District 9-2A Division II matchup.

Elysian Fields and Hughes Springs split their 2012 meetings; Hughes Springs hammered the Yellow Jackets 55-14 in EF on Oct. 26, but the Jackets avenged that loss in a big way in their 21-14 Class 2A Division II Region III championship win at Longview's Lobo Stadium on Dec. 8.

The latter game ranked No. 10 ETSN.fm's postseason countdown of the region's best games of the 2012 season.

Both teams graduated a ton of talent from last year's squads, but the game figures to once again be a pivotal matchup in the 9-2A D-II race come Oct. 25.

Hughes Springs' Michael Martinez is back after rushing for 1,933 yards and 29 touchdowns yards a year ago, along with safety Chad McKinney, who picked off seven passes.

They'll face an Elysian Fields team that lost almost all of its playmakers in the passing game: quarterback Trevor Spear (3,461 total yards, 46 total TDs) and receivers Tyler Hall and Christian Smith.

But the Jackets will have a third-year starter at tailback in Tanner Davis, as well as a few veterans on the offensive line. Leading tackler Tanner Norman will be asked to contain Martinez and the always-potent Mustang ground game led by 6-foot-3, 305-pound offensive lineman Kyre Lewis.
